{Mini Bobcat vs. Skid Steer for Land Demolition
When addressing a ground project , choosing the best equipment is critical . Both {mini excavators and Bobcats have their benefits, but they shine in different ways. Mini excavators typically provide enhanced digging power and accuracy , making them ideal for thick cover and functioning in confined areas . Skid steers, on the other hand, provide increased flexibility thanks to their power to readily attach multiple tools , such as buckets , claw , and rotary tillers . Consider the nature of brush and the accessibility of the location to determine which equipment is the best .
- {Mini Excavators - Top-notch for trenching
- {Skid Loaders - Ideal for adaptability

DIY Land Removal with a Bobcat – Tips & Safety
So, you're considering to clear land independently with a skid steer ? That’s great ! However, it’s crucial to know both the procedure and the risks involved. Operating a skid steer for land removal is significant and demands careful preparation . Here's some key things and precautionary measures:
- Evaluate the area : Look for buried pipes – call before you remove! Furthermore , mark any boulders that could affect your machinery .
- Don appropriate gear : This encompasses a head covering, goggles, work gloves , and sturdy boots .
- Understand your loader's capabilities : Don’t push it beyond what it can manage . Review the owner's manual thoroughly.
- Ensure a clear space from others: Ensure bystanders at a respectful distance during operations .
- Watch for above obstructions and sloped ground .
Keep in mind that DIY land clearing can be difficult . If you lack experience, think about a qualified land clearing service .
